WELD 2004 - Metals Theory II


3 Credit(s) 3 credits lecture/0 credits lab

This course will cover basic metallurgy of Stainless Steel and Aluminum. Focus will be on the different alloys and the weldability of each alloy. Welding procedures and repair procedures will be discussed for carbon steel, titanium, and cast iron.

Course Prerequisite(s): WELD 1022 , WELD 1024 , WELD 1026 , WELD 1028 , WELD 1034 , and WELD 1036
